1. Seo Seung Jae & Wife Tie the Knot

Seo Seung Jae, the talented doubles player who had a remarkable year in the world of badminton, tied the knot with his wife on Christmas eve and embarked to the United States for their honeymoon!

The year 2023 has undeniably been a bountiful one for Seo Seung Jae. Despite a mixed doubles semi-final loss alongside Chae Yoo-Jung in the BWF World Tour Finals against Zheng Siwei/Huang Yaqiong, Seo and Kang Min-Hyuk defeated Liang Weikeng/Wang Chang of China 21-17, 22-20 to win the men’s doubles title at the BWF year-end event.

Seo and Kang also won the 2023 China Open, Korea Masters, Australian Open, and Malaysia Masters. At the crucial World Championships, Seo Seung Jae achieved an outstanding feat, winning gold in both mixed and men’s doubles (the first person to accomplish this since Kim Dong Moon did it in 1999). With professional success and a marriage celebration, Seo Seung Jae truly stands as a winner in life.

Notably, Seo Seung Jae chose to keep his wedding ceremony low profile, inviting only close family members. Teammates and coaches sent their blessings, but attendance was minimal. Even his mixed doubles partner, Chae Yoo-jung, was absent.

Of course, considering the wedding took place on the eve of Christmas, Seo Seung Jae took into account that many teammates had their own holiday plans and gatherings. Especially after the year-end finals, numerous players entered vacation mode. Seo Seung Jae wanted to ensure everyone had a good rest and celebrate the year end with joyful spirits.

2. Loh Kean Yew and Wife
After joyfully sharing the news of his successful proposal a year ago on Christmas Eve, Singapore’s top men’s singles badminton player, Loh Kean Yew, took to social media again on Christmas Day. This time, he shared pictures of himself and his wife in wedding attire, taken in Paris, and revealed that they would be celebrating their marriage anniversary in two months.

In his post, Loh Kean Yew wrote, “Celebrating our ROM Anniversary in about 2months 😛❤️

This festive season is extra special, I believe that to go far, one must go together. Here’s to new beginnings and to becoming a better self. I would like to take this moment to spread some love and kindness, wishing you the best of times with your family and loved ones ❤️🎄”

3. Rian Ardianto & Ribka Sugiarto

Indonesian men’s doubles badminton player, Muhammad Rian Ardianto, concluded the year 2023 by proposing to his girlfriend, fellow Indonesian badminton player Ribka Sugiarto, on December 23, 2023.

This was evident from the social media posts made by both Rian and Ribka on their respective Instagram accounts. In the posts, Rian and Ribka proudly display engagement rings on their ring fingers. Besides the couple’s photos, the series also includes pictures of the parents of both badminton players.

Rian, paired with Fajar Alfian, concluded their performance at the BWF World Tour Finals 2023 by reaching the semifinals but were defeated by the top-seeded Chinese pair, Liang Wei Keng/Wang Chang. The match went to a rubber game, with a score of 20-22, 21-12, 16-21, held at Hangzhou Olympic Sports Centre Gymnasium, Hangzhou, China, on December 16, 2023.
